Computer Science & Artificial Intelligence
The UK is a global leader in technology education, with universities like Oxford, Cambridge, and Imperial College London at the forefront of AI research.
Why Study CS in the UK?
- World-Class Research: Access to labs pioneering machine learning and robotics.
- Industry Links: Proximity to Tech City in London and the 'Silicon Fen' in Cambridge.
- Career Prospects: High demand for graduates in software engineering, data analysis, and cybersecurity.
Typical Core Modules
- Machine Learning and Neural Networks
- Software Engineering Principles
- Data Structures and Algorithms
- Cybersecurity Frameworks
Entry Requirements
Most top-tier universities require a strong background in Mathematics. International students typically need an IELTS score of 6.5 or above.
